企业DevOps系统架构图实现指南

简介

在企业中,DevOps系统架构图是非常重要的工具,它可以帮助团队成员更好地理解整个开发过程中的各个环节,提高效率和协作性。本文将介绍如何实现一个企业DevOps系统架构图,并逐步引导小白开发者完成这个任务。

流程概述

实现一个企业DevOps系统架构图可以通过以下步骤完成:

步骤 操作
1. 确定需求 确定企业DevOps系统架构图的需求和目标。
2. 收集信息 收集关于企业DevOps系统的信息,包括各个组件、流程和技术栈。
3. 绘制架构图 使用适合的工具绘制企业DevOps系统架构图。
4. 补充细节 添加必要的说明和细节,使架构图更加清晰和易懂。
5. 审查和优化 与团队成员一起审查架构图,优化和改进细节。
6. 发布和使用 将架构图发布给团队成员,并在开发过程中使用。

操作步骤详解

步骤1:确定需求

在开始之前,你需要与团队成员和相关人员明确企业DevOps系统架构图的需求和目标。确定架构图的用途和范围,例如展示整个系统的组件、流程和技术栈,或者仅展示某个特定模块的架构。

步骤2:收集信息

在绘制架构图之前,你需要收集关于企业DevOps系统的信息。这包括各个组件、流程和技术栈的详细描述。你可以通过与团队成员和相关人员交流,查阅文档和代码库等方式获取所需信息。

步骤3:绘制架构图

选择一款适合你的工具来绘制架构图,例如使用draw.io等在线工具或者Microsoft Visio等桌面应用程序。根据收集到的信息和需求,绘制一个简单明了的架构图。

以下是一个使用Mermaid语法绘制的架构图示例:

stateDiagram
    [*] --> 开发
    开发 --> 构建
    构建 --> 测试
    测试 --> 部署
    部署 --> 运行
    运行 --> [*]

步骤4:补充细节

在架构图中添加必要的说明和细节,以便团队成员更好地理解系统架构。例如,可以在架构图的各个组件上添加标签,描述其功能和作用。你还可以使用颜色、形状和箭头等元素来突出重点和关联。

步骤5:审查和优化

与团队成员一起审查架构图,共同优化和改进细节。根据反馈进行修改和调整,确保架构图的准确性和易懂性。

步骤6:发布和使用

将最终的架构图发布给团队成员,并在开发过程中使用。架构图可以作为一个重要的参考工具,帮助团队成员更好地理解整个系统的架构和流程,促进协作和沟通。

总结

通过以上步骤,你可以完成一个企业DevOps系统架构图的实现。首先,确定需求和目标;然后,收集信息并绘制架构图;接着,补充细节并与团队成员一起优化;最后,发布和使用架构图。这个过程需要你对企业DevOps系统有一定的了解和经验,并